Definitions:

Sacrifice Ratio

The sacrifice ratio is an economic concept that measures the cost of reducing inflation in terms of lost output or unemployment.

Disinflates

A process in which the rate of inflation decreases over time but does not turn negative.

Disinflation

A slowdown in the rate of inflation, indicating a reduction in the rate at which prices for goods and services rise over time.

Favorable Supply Shock

A situation in which the supply of goods increases, leading to lower prices and benefiting consumers.
